Red Rice Salad with Red Wine Vinegar

This is a favourite!  I had never tried red rice (Wehani) before and I really enjoyed it.  The rice is a little chewy, which makes it perfect for a salad.  Sprinkle some goat cheese on top for extra flavour.  From Food & Drink 2005.

3 cups water
2 cups red rice
1/2 cup olive oil
1/4 cup red wine vinegar
salt and freshly ground pepper
1/22 cup pitted, slivered black olives
1 cup chopped green onions
1 cup diced cucumber
1/4 cup toasted pine nuts
1/4 cup chopped fresh dill (I left this out - not a dill fan)
2 tbsp chopped parsley


  1. Bring a pot of water to boil.  Sprinkle in rice and bring back to boil.  Cover rice, reduce heat to low and steam for 35 to 45 minutes or until rice is tender but slightly chewy and water has been absorbed.  Remove from heat and keep covered for 5 minutes.
  2. Whisk together oil and red wine vinegar.  Season with salt and pepper.  Toss half of the dressing with rice and let cool
  3. When rice has cooled, combine it with olives, green onions, cucumber, pine nuts, dill and parsley.  Toss with remaining dressing.
